| Surname | Macdonald | | First Name(s) | Hector | | Titles, Honours, etc. | Sir | | Birth Year | 1853 | | Death Year | 1903 | | Entry | Born in Ross-shire March 4 of a crofter and stonemason : while a draper's assistant joined Volunteers : in June 1870 enlisted in the 92nd Gordon Highlanders : went to India and became a colour sergeant in 3 years : in the Kabul force under Sir F. Roberts in 1879 : distinguished for his bravery in the Hazardarakht defile and for conspicuous courage at Charasia : at Sherpur and the fighting about Kabul : in the Kabul Kandahar march and at battle of Kandahar : given a Commission : at Majuba Hill taken prisoner and released : served in Egypt : in the constabulary in the Nile expedition in the Egyptian Army : at Suakin at Toski : D.S.O. : Major Royal Fusiliers 1891 : Brig General at Atbara 1898 : at Omdurman : A.D.C. to Queen Victoria : LL.D. Glasgow: commanded the Sirhind Division 1899 : and the Highland Brigade in S. Africa 1899-1900 : K.C.B. : commanded the Belgaum District 1901 : and the forces in Ceylon 1902 : died at Paris March 25, 1903 : Maj General. |
